Tom decided to sell his old house, and purchase a new house that is closer to his work. He put his old house on the market, and after eight months he received an offer from Jennifer. After a short negotiating process, Tom agreed on the selling price. However, because he has not purchased a new home yet, he decided to postpone the closing sale for another five months. Jennifer was not happy with Tom's decision because of the inconvenience of having to wait that long, and the challenges of getting a bank to guarantee an interest rate for a loan that is so far in advance. To easer Jennifer's concerns, Tom adjusted the price so Jennifer would agree with the postponement. She agreed on the adjusted price but she would have preferred to close the deal sooner rather than later. Two months later, Tom found a home that met his requirements. The seller of the house, Lisa, set the asking price at $250,000, which was $20,000 above what Tom hoped to pay but $10,000 below the most he would be willing to pay. Tom realized that the more he paid for the house, the less he would have to make some other purchases, such as furniture or bedroom setting.

Using the example above, identify the following:
1. What is the target point?
2. What is resistance point?
3. What is a reservation price?
4. What is the asking price?
5. How does Tom decide on the initial offer
